QT动态曲线图示例:实时更新,动态展示数据的魅力
在当今的信息化时代,数据可视化已经成为技术领域中不可或缺的一环。今天,我将向您介绍一个开源项目——QT动态曲线图示例,它不仅能够让数据动起来,还能让您直观地感受数据的变化。
项目介绍
QT动态曲线图示例是一个基于QT框架的图形用户界面库的项目。它提供了一个直观的曲线图展示方式,能够根据输入的数据动态更新曲线,并在数据超出X轴范围时自动左移,同时实时更新坐标刻度。这个项目简单易用,是数据可视化的理想选择。
项目技术分析
技术框架
项目采用了QT框架,这是一种跨平台的C++库,广泛应用于开发图形界面应用程序。QT提供了丰富的控件和功能,使得动态曲线图的实现变得简单而高效。
核心功能
- 曲线图随数据动态更新:当新的数据输入时,曲线图会立即反映这些变化。
- 超出X轴范围自动左移:当输入的数据超过X轴的显示范围时,曲线图会自动左移,确保所有数据都能被展示。
- 坐标刻度实时更新:随着曲线的移动,坐标刻度也会相应更新,保持数据的一致性和准确性。
项目及技术应用场景
应用场景
- 数据分析:在处理实时数据时,动态曲线图可以即时显示数据变化,帮助分析师快速做出决策。
- 监控界面:在工业控制系统中,动态曲线图能够实时展示系统状态,便于操作者监控。
- 科学研究:科研人员在实验过程中,可以利用动态曲线图实时记录和观察数据变化。
技术实现
- 数据输入处理:项目通过接收实时数据,动态调整曲线图。
- 界面交互:用户可以通过交互界面输入数据,实时看到曲线图的变化。
- 图表优化:通过调整曲线图的相关参数,可以优化图表的显示效果,使其更加清晰和易于理解。
项目特点
动态更新
QT动态曲线图示例的一大特点是其动态更新能力。无论是数据的变化还是曲线图的移动,都能即时反映在界面上,让用户能够直观地看到数据的变化趋势。
自动调整
当数据量超出X轴显示范围时,曲线图会自动左移,而不需要用户手动干预。这一功能使得曲线图的显示更加智能和便捷。
实时更新
坐标刻度的实时更新确保了数据的准确性和一致性,用户无需担心数据与刻度之间的偏差。
易于集成
QT动态曲线图示例的设计简洁明了,易于集成到其他应用程序中,无论是独立的应用还是复杂的系统。
总结而言,QT动态曲线图示例是一个功能强大、应用广泛的开源项目。它不仅提供了实时数据可视化的解决方案,还具有高度的灵活性和易用性。无论是专业人士还是初学者,都能从中受益,实现数据的有效展示。希望本文能够吸引您对QT动态曲线图示例的兴趣,尝试将其应用到您的项目中。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



